Output d3542a931f3246723d6c190a106750105740c003a03783bcce1d0ebbdf3164e5:0

value
172153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7a84db21766591d3756dbbbcbcbe4a004cb34c4 OP_EQUALVERIFY OP_CHECKSIG
address
1KCh67AmbWJ6iZjCku1BiGKQyd7mUJwkeN
transaction
d3542a931f3246723d6c190a106750105740c003a03783bcce1d0ebbdf3164e5
spent
true